Business - Channel Development Executive :Cameroon

Job : Channel Development Executive Operation : Across the country Industry : FMCG Age : must be less than 30 yrs Education : Must be a degree holder with Good communication in English and local Languages Experience : 2- 4 yrs of expeince in any FMCG Sector as Business Development Job Description : . Channel Development - Identifying all channels in the responsible area. Need to know all channels, e.g., how many copy centers, stationery shops, MT, government sector. Need to know the market share of each channel, then they can cover all channels. Performance can be measured by the coverage of all key channels; number of stores visits and marketing support on those channels. - together with Head Office Team, formulating Channel Strategy and action plan, their relative importance, actions required to grow within each channel including channel promotions. The channels are stationery shops, DA copy centers, Non-DA Copy centers, Catalogue, corporate resellers, redistribution dealers, modern trade and tender business (such as direct sell to Government, big corporates). - Visit channels according to the visit schedule agreed with Head Office - Update channels' company profile monthly - Developing and growing all Channels including placing our products (both DA and NON-DA) in key channels such as Stationery shops, Modern Trade - Working closely with distributor to developing promotion within Modern Trade - Developing other channels: Pro-actively seek out new opportunities to enhance Double A?s brand awareness and volume such as penetration into other channels such as Schools, Universities, Convenient stores including direct sales into Government sector. - Monitoring trade prices in the markets through all channels and regions. - Implement CPE programs at and with trade channel partners, report results and collect supporting documents. 2. Trade price stability. Trade price monitoring. This is crucial to the growth of our paper brands. No trade channel will be permitted to undercut our recommended pricing. Your responsibility will be: - Ensure trade price structure is stable across all channels. - Ensure end user price is stable and at level agreed upon with HQ. - Monitoring the trade price structure and end user price. 3. Submit visit report to Country Representative 4. Competitor analysis. Working closely to update Competitor movements. Competitors are always moving to gain an advantage. We require on time reports that highlight and analyze competitive activity. The reports will cover all key aspects of branding: pricing, distribution, promotions in channel and communications. Qualifications: Education : General Degree in Marketing, Business Studies. Experience in Channel development is a plus Age : 25 to 30 Soft skills : good selling skills and account management knowledge Strength : Sales or Marketing implementation Industry Background : Reputable FMCG or other related industry Experience : Min 1-2 years at Sales or Marketing experience Employment Type: start at 1 year contract / or depend on the emloyment regulation Other Information Track Record Experience in dealing with channel partners Experience in growing and maintaining good channel partner relationship
